West Africa > Liberia > Blei Community Forest

Summary

  • Western chimpanzees (Pan troglodytes verus) are present in Blei Community Forest.
  • The population size is unknown.
  • The chimpanzee population trend is decreasing.
  • The site has a total size of 6.29 km².
  • Key threats to chimpanzees are iron ore mining and poaching.
  • Conservation activities have focused on poaching patrols.

Site characteristics

The Blei community is adjacent to the east Nimba nature reserve. Characterised by the Blei Mountain, which harbours a chimpanzee population (Zansi 2022).

Threats

Mining of iron ore and poaching (Zansi 2022).

3. Energy production & mining 3.2 Mining & quarrying High Iron ore exploration by Solway Mining Company (Zansi 2022). 2019

5. Biological resource use 5.1 Hunting & collecting terrestrial animals Medium Gun and snares hunting (Zansi 2022). Ongoing (2022).
5.2 Gathering terrestrial plants Medium Collection of NFTPs (Zansi 2022). Ongoing (2022).

Conservation activities

5. Biological resource use 5.6. Conduct regular anti-poaching patrols Regular anti-poaching patrol, community awareness and livelihood program for forest dependent supported by AML in partnership with FDA (Zansi 2022). Ongoing (2022)

Challenges

No funding to conduct research, limited capacity (Zansi 2022).

Research activities

Ongoing chimpanzee and large mammals survey (Zansi 2022).
